Four individuals were arrested Friday-Sunday and charged with driving under the influence.

Ladarrius Dalton, 37, of 900 Williams St., was arrested Friday at 9:40 p.m. by Brookhaven Police and charged with DUI refusal, violation of the city beer ordinance and switched tag.

Saturday at 9:59 a.m., Mississippi Highway Patrol arrested Steven Gerard Thomas, 37, of Memphis, Tennessee. Thomas was charged with DUI first, improper passing, expired driver license and felony possession of a controlled substance.

MHP Troopers made two arrests Sunday that included DUI charges.

Craig Thomas Purcell, 25, of 618 Newman Trail, was arrested at 5:44 pm. He was charged with DUI first, no auto insurance, no seat belt, improperly operating equipment, misdemeanor possession of a controlled substance and possession of paraphernalia.

Abigail Wren, 18, of 583 Hunters Road, Bogue Chitto, was arrested at 8:50 p.m. and charged with DUI first, no seat belt, no auto insurance, misdemeanor possession of marijuana and possession of paraphernalia.

Note: An arrest does not constitute guilt for the accused. All individuals are considered innocent until proven guilty in a court of law.
